Farmers must deal with changing weather from season to season. Weather variations have an impact on agricultural production, but farmers are not surprised. Weather monitoring systems are extremely beneficial in agriculture. Using actual data on weather conditions appropriate to the present location and season, farmers can better care for their land and crops, as well as manage any weather-related hazards. Moreover, when it comes to weather forecasting technologies, agribusinesses should explore a variety of agricultural technology solutions that complement one another. Weather stations integrated with agricultural stations assist farmers in tracking and forecasting weather conditions in a specific region. After gathering information from the surroundings, linked devices communicate the data to virtualized storage. Farm managers can then utilize the data for climate forecasting and farm management. Therefore, to enhance agricultural conditions, governments and other institutions have introduced schemes to install weather monitoring technologies that have ultimately been beneficial for market development.

The increasing advancements made in artificial intelligence for agriculture have boosted the market sales

The most significant technological innovation in agriculture is the application of machine learning and artificial intelligence to weather forecasting. Weather forecasting, like any other AI solution, needs a massive quantity of data to train machine learning algorithms. These projections need a huge amount of computer power to analyze massive data sets, as well as adequate storage to retain this data for future use. Due to this reason, companies offer products that are adding up to the market’s profitability. For instance, Weather Risk Management Services (WRMS), is an Indian pioneer in smart and sustainable farming. SecuFarm is a flagship product offered by the company and is one of the world's first smart and sustainable farming systems that guarantee farmers an income. It enables farmers to overcome the most challenging agricultural obstacles, such as little rainfall, acidic soil, limited soil nutrients, and conventional farming techniques.

The initiatives taken by the companies will enhance the market revenue

The companies in this segment are incorporating innovative products into the farming industry which has led the market to rise. For instance, the Arable Mark, a New Jersey-based ag-tech firm, announced a profitable Series A round, bringing its total funding to $5.75 million, as it seeks to expand its operations to satisfy international demand for its initial product. The Arable Mark was launched in March 2021 and is a solar-powered gadget that can collect more than 40 different environmental data points. Microclimate changes within a single farm, for instance, can be substantial, ranging from drop size and frequency of rain to humidity levels and temperature. Furthermore, in February 2021, EOS Data Analytics (EOSDA), a supplier of satellite imaging analytics, revealed intentions to deploy seven optical EOS SAT satellites into LEO (Low Earth orbit) by 2024. The business intends to develop a whole satellite data production vertical by establishing its satellite imaging constellation, from direct image collecting to processing, analysis, and dissemination. Crop health monitoring, crop categorization, growth analysis, soil moisture measurement, and weather forecast are all components of the EOSDA agricultural platform. Hence, all these factors have been positively contributing to the market.

Asia Pacific accounts for a major share during the forecasted period

The flourishing agricultural industry in the Asia Pacific region in addition to the significant involvement of the government in this segment will increase the market’s growth in the upcoming years. For instance, in March 2022, according to an official from the Ministry of Agriculture and Farmers' welfare, the Indian government built a super app for farmers that consolidated several digital institutions and presented mobile applications aimed at them. The consolidation would make it easier for farmers to access information such as the most recent research & innovation, weather and market updates, accessible services, government initiatives, and advisories for various agricultural and Agri zones under one roof.

Market Key Developments

  • In January 2022, Pessl Instruments the initial firm in agriculture to provide internet-based weather stations announced the debut of a new type of METOS® weather station called nMETOS (nano METOS). With this latest line, the company aims to transform fields all across the world, assisting farmers as they transition into the modern generation of linked fields.
  • In December 2022, Orchardly, a leading AI-based Agritech firm from Jammu & Kashmir, and Fyllo, an AI and IoT-enabled agro-based platform located in Bengaluru joined forces to change temperate orchard ecology in India. The Orchardly-Fyllo collaboration seeks to provide precision agriculture IoT gear, such as Automatic Weather Stations and Precision Agriculture equipment, as well as superior agronomy services to the country's temperate fruit farmers.
  • In August 2021, Dr. Jitendra Singh, Union Minister of State, Minister of State Sciences and Minister of State Personnel, Public Grievances, Pensions, Atomic Energy, and Space, announced that the India Meteorological Department (IMD) began installing Agro-Automatic Weather Stations (AWS) to provide accurate weather forecast to the people, particularly farmers.
